Abstract :
The creating and characteristic of the isochromatic spectrum is analyzed.The method and equipment for wave length measurement using the isochromatic spectrum is introduced, and some approaches for improving measurement precision are discussed too. Mercury lamp (lambda1 = 546.1 nm, lambda2 = 577.0 nm) is used as comparative spectral line. Wavelength of other spectral lines of mercury light, wavelength of sodium lamp and wavelength of He-Ne laser are measured.
